Reds fail in defender bid BARNSLEY By Simon Meeks BARNSLEY have been knocked back in a bid to land veteran Wigan defender Matt Jackson. Oakwell boss Andy Ritchie has spread the net, attempting to bring experienced players to the club. Unsurprisingly, an inquiry about the 35-year-old Jackson, who played in the Premiership at the weekend, was cold-shouldered. Ritchie says Jackson was one of several targets and that he is determined to bolster his squad with a loan signing ahead of Thursday tea-time deadline. Barnsley are still talking to striker Danny Cadamarteri. "I want to sign him until the end of the season," Ritchie confirmed. "He is the right age, he can play up front or out wide. He could do us a job." Cadamarteri is 27 and without a club after serving a six-month suspension for failing a drugs test. He has been training at Oakwell. Barnsley chairman Gordon Shepherd is expected to negotiate with the player's agent, initially offering a month-to-month contract. Meanwhile, Ritchie has stressed his commitment to Barnsley despite talks aimed at extending his contract being put on ice. "I've already gone on record as saying I'm disappointed and feel let down, but you just have to get on with it," he said. "I'm just going to get on with the job and that's trying to win football matches to get us out of trouble. I'm committed to that. "Other people keep saying it must affect the players, but I'm not so sure about that and I'll be keeping my own counsel." Barnsley have been drawn at home to either Stevenage Borough or Leyton Orient in the third round of the FA Youth Cup. The tie has to be played before December 16. Stevenage face Orient tomorrow.
